Does anyone know if mayonnaise REALLY kills head lice and nits?

0

Actually if applied often enough and long enough, the mayo treatment can work. The reason it can work is that when you use this method of treatment is the well secured plastic bag/cap over the head will assist in shutting off the air supply for the lice. It is suggested that you leave the mayo/bag on overnight rather than just a few hours. You will need to use a nit comb all the same in an attempt to comb out the dead lice and the nits. A really good shampoo or Dawn dishwashing liquid is advised afterwards to remove the mayo (grease) The treatment should be repeated several times over the next few weeks. You also need to wash bedding daily and check all family members and pets. Eyelashes should be treated also – which is one reason this method might seem more appealing for safety. Olive oil/vinegar or vinegar/mineral oil, tea tree oil are other possibilities. The vinegar has properties which will treat infection. READ ON:
